Bridgewater State University (BSU) is a Public, 4-years school located in Bridgewater, MA and Anna Maria College is a Private, 4-years school located in Paxton, MA. Following list and table compares two rivalry schools in various academic factors.
  • Anna Maria College (69.58% acceptance rate) is tighter than Bridgewater State University (87.71% acceptance rate) to get in.
  • Bridgewater State University (9,604 students) is larger than Anna Maria College (1,436 students).
  • Anna Maria College has more expensive tuition & fees of $43,064 than Bridgewater State University($17,529).
  • Bridgewater State University has more full-time faculties of 337 faculties than Anna Maria College(42 facluties).
